Et me revoici avec une erreure de création

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
 
DROP TABLE IF EXISTS  transaction ;
CREATE TABLE  transaction (
  id_transaction int(4) NOT NULL auto_increment,
  ref_buyer int(4) NOT NULL,
  ref_seller int(4) NOT NULL,
  date datetime NOT NULL,
  price decimal(10,0) NOT NULL,
  validate int(2) NOT NULL,
  ref_article int(4) NOT NULL,
  PRIMARY KEY  (id_transaction),
  FOREIGN KEY FK_TRANSACTION_BUYER (ref_buyer)
	REFERENCES personne (id_personne),
  FOREIGN KEY FK_TRANSACTION_SELLER (ref_seller)
	REFERENCES personne (id_personne),
  FOREIGN KEY FK_TRANSACTION_ARTICLE (ref_article)
	REFERENCES article (id_article)
) TYPE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;
Cette fois le type n'est pas mis en cause ... je vois pas trop le pb :/